When Should I Replace My Furnace?
There are a few factors to consider if you’re debating between a repair or completely replacing your unit.
Ask yourself these questions before you replace:
Is my unit past warranty?
Most HVAC warranties last about ten years and require annual tune-ups to stay valid. If your unit is over 20 years old or past its warranty, a replacement could be an excellent option for you. This allows you to upgrade to a unit with quieter operation, remote temperature control, and higher efficiency.
How much does the repair cost?
A new unit costs about $5,000, so a general rule of thumb is to not pay for a repair that costs about half, $2,500, the cost of a replacement. This also includes the sum of frequent repairs over a short amount of time.
Have my monthly costs increased?
Even the most well-maintained unit will lose efficiency over time. This leads to loud operation, frequent cycling, and higher monthly bills. You might have noticed a recent, unexpected spike in costs or watched the costs grow slowly over time. Compare bills between years to see how much more you’re paying for an older unit when you can call us for expert heating installation in Mesquite.
Has my family or building grown?
If you’ve recently added new members to your family, have completed a basement, or added a living space above the garage, your home has grown significantly. This means you may need a heating unit with more BTUs to properly heat your home while avoiding uneven temperatures and low indoor air quality.
What Size Furnace Do I Need?
Our experts can help determine the size heater that works best for your home with a Manual J calculation. This uses the size of your family, insulation R-value, windows, and doors to provide the most accurate measurement for your home’s necessary BTUs or British Thermal Unit. Your heater’s maximum BTU value should be 15% more than your minimum, so you’re never overworking your unit or losing energy efficiency.

Signs You Need to Replace Your Furnace:
- Your furnace is more than 15 years old.
- You notice a spike in your energy bills.
- Cold spots are present in some regions of the home.
- Unusual noises coming from the furnace unit, such as banging and clicking
- Dust and debris are blowing out of the vents when the furnace runs.
- Your home’s humidity levels drop drastically when the furnace is running.
- You smell a musty odor around the furnace area, which could indicate mold growth inside the unit or ducts due to moisture.
- Your furnace often needs repairs or requires frequent tune-ups and maintenance.
